Balancing your graduate studies and a professional internship while planning an international experience can feel overwhelming. Fortunately, you can often pursue study abroad options if your specific department and employer permit it.

Key Factors to Evaluate

FactorConsideration
Program EligibilityVerify if graduate students are permitted to join exchange programs.
Internship ConflictCheck if your employer allows remote work or a leave of absence.
Timeline and CreditEnsure studying abroad does not delay your graduation or thesis.

Recommended Actions

  • Consult your Graduate Program Coordinator about outbound exchange options.
  • Speak with your Internship Supervisor to explore remote work flexibility.
  • Visit your University Study Abroad Office for approved partner lists.

My Advice

Start by scheduling a joint conversation with your academic advisor and internship supervisor to map out your 2026 schedule. This proactive approach will help you secure necessary approvals without risking your graduation timeline.
